Sneakerness Budapest 2025: Hungary’s Premier Sneaker and Streetwear Festival

Sneakerness Budapest 2025: Hungary's Premier Sneaker and Streetwear Festival

Sneakerness Budapest returns to the Hungarian capital on November 8-9, 2025, transforming MTK Sportpark into the ultimate destination for sneaker enthusiasts, streetwear lovers, and urban culture fans. This year’s event features American designer and collector Sean Wotherspoon as the headline guest, promising an unforgettable experience that goes far beyond just buying and selling sneakers.

Why Sneakerness Budapest is a Must-Visit Event

Now in its third year, Sneakerness Budapest has established itself as Central Europe’s premier sneaker and streetwear festival. Organized by Trunk Tamás, the event has grown from a local gathering to an international phenomenon that attracted over 8,000 visitors in 2024. The festival offers a unique blend of commercial opportunities, cultural programming, and community building that appeals to both serious collectors and curious tourists.

The event transforms 6,000 square meters of space into a sneaker paradise, featuring everything from rare vintage finds worth millions of forints to affordable steals below market price. International and Hungarian brands, along with private sellers, create an unparalleled shopping experience that you simply cannot find elsewhere in the region.

Star Attraction: Sean Wotherspoon

This year’s headline guest, Sean Wotherspoon, brings serious credibility to the Budapest event. The American designer and collector is a legend in the sneaker and vintage world, known for his collaborations with major brands and his Los Angeles store that has attracted celebrities including Angelina Jolie. Wotherspoon’s presence elevates Sneakerness Budapest to international status and provides visitors with rare access to one of the industry’s most influential figures.

Special Features and Activities

Vintage Showcase

Four Hungarian collectors will present incredible vintage treasures, including rare pieces like an original 1985 Jordan warm-up set that showcases the early history of basketball culture. These museum-quality items provide insight into the origins of sneaker collecting.

Running Focus

The 25-year-old SPURI Running Store brings extensive running shoe selection and computer-assisted gait analysis, offering personalized shoe recommendations based on individual running styles and foot mechanics.

SIZE-UP Competition

For the third consecutive year, the SIZE-UP competition provides a platform for young streetwear and sneaker entrepreneurs to showcase their businesses and connect with potential customers and investors.

Practical Information for Visitors

Sneakerness Budapest takes place at MTK Sportpark, located at Kerepesi út 17 in Budapest’s 14th district. The venue is easily accessible by public transportation and offers ample space for the thousands of expected visitors.

Early bird tickets provide the best value and include priority access one hour before general admission, ensuring first access to the best deals and most exclusive items. Tickets are available through oneticket.hu with special promotional codes offering additional discounts.

The festival operates from 11:00 AM on Saturday through 8:00 PM on Sunday, providing plenty of time to explore all the offerings.
